Hello, I work for a company in the UK as a support developer. Recently we have been having issues with one of our older sites that use a version of the Dart.PowerWEB.LiveControls assembly (1.4.1.0). We do not belive that the issue is being caused by the LiveControls as they have worked perfectly in the past and we can not replicate the issue on our staging servers (which use the same assembly).

One thing we did want to try is to update the LiveControls assembly to the latest version, but I can't find any info on licencing with regards to updating. Can we use our existing licence and update the version, or do we need a new licence for each new version? The site is very old and currently undergoing a re-construction (to a version using our own custom AJAX controls) and we would rather not pay for a newer version for a simple test!

Could someone point me in the direction of this information?
